Skip to content

Paradox60/study_native

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

4 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

study_native

Минимальный проект FastAPI + React Native (Expo)

Запуск проекта

Backend (FastAPI + Docker)

Сборка и запуск:

docker-compose up --build

После запуска API будет доступен по адресу:

http://Your_ip:8000

Установи свой ip в mobile/config.js

### Frontend (React Native + Expo)
Переходим в папку mobile и запускаем Expo:
```bash
cd mobile
npx expo start

Сканируйте QR-код через приложение Expo Go на телефоне. Приложение будет автоматически обращаться к API по адресу, указанному в config.js.

Как получить IP вашей машины

Linux

hostname -I | awk '{print }'

Windows (PowerShell)

ipconfig | Select-String "IPv4"

Примечания

  • Если мобильное приложение и сервер на разных устройствах, убедитесь, что они в одной сети.
  • В случае ошибок соединения проверьте firewall.

About

study application for mobile in react native + FastAPI_Docker

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published